Technical Problem

Existing intelligent dynamic monitoring devices for premixed mortar ratios often fail to detect the material level in dry powder raw material silos due to the tendency of dry powder raw materials to be electrostatically adsorbed. Dust can adhere to the weight and wire rope, forming a dust layer that leads to false judgments of high or low material levels, thus affecting mortar quality.

Method used

A smart dynamic monitoring device for premixed mortar ratio was designed. The device uses a dust removal component, including an installation chamber, a rotating chamber, nozzles, and a motor, to remove dust from the wire rope using high-pressure airflow, thus ensuring the accuracy of material level detection.

Benefits of technology

It effectively removes dust from steel wire ropes, prevents misjudgment of material level, ensures mortar quality, and improves the accuracy and reliability of material level detection.

Abstract

本实用新型涉及建筑材料检测技术领域,且公开了一种预拌砂浆率智能动态监测装置,包括罐体、重锤式料位计本体、电机、气泵以及清灰部件;所述重锤式料位计本体、电机、气泵均固定安装在所述罐体上,所述清灰部件固定安装在所述罐体的顶部内壁,且所述清灰部件用于对重锤式料位计本体位于罐体内部的部分上的粉尘进行清洁,本实用新型通过设置清灰部件,通过连接环内壁的扁形椭圆喷嘴喷出扁平状气流,可紧密贴合钢丝绳周壁,配合多组喷嘴的全周分布,避免单一方向清灰的局部积灰残留,彻底清除影响张力判断的粉尘层。

Claims

1. A pre-mixed mortar rate intelligent dynamic monitoring device, characterized in that, It includes a tank (1), a weighted level gauge body (2), a motor (3), an air pump (4), and a dust removal component; the weighted level gauge body (2), the motor (3), and the air pump (4) are all fixedly installed on the tank (1), and the dust removal component is fixedly installed on the top inner wall of the tank (1), and the dust removal component is used to clean the dust on the part of the weighted level gauge body (2) located inside the tank (1). 2.The pre-mixed mortar rate intelligent dynamic monitoring device according to claim 1, characterized in that: The dust removal component includes an installation chamber (5); the installation chamber (5) is fixedly installed on the top inner wall of the tank (1), and the two outer walls of the installation chamber (5) are respectively provided with a first groove (51) and a second groove (52), and the bottom of the installation chamber (5) is provided with multiple sets of spaced third grooves (53). 3.The pre-mixed mortar rate intelligent dynamic monitoring device according to claim 2, characterized in that: The installation chamber (5) is generally annular, and the interior of the installation chamber (5) is a hollow cavity structure; multiple air blowing grooves (54) are equally spaced on the inner wall of the cavity of the installation chamber (5), and a rotating chamber (6) is rotatably installed in the cavity of the installation chamber (5); the rotating chamber (6) is generally annular, and the interior of the rotating chamber (6) is a hollow cavity structure, and a toothed groove (61) is provided on one side of the outer wall of the rotating chamber (6).

4. The pre-mixed mortar rate intelligent dynamic monitoring device according to claim 3, characterized in that: The bottom of the rotating chamber (6) has multiple sets of arc grooves (62), and a limiting frame (63) is slidably installed on the inner wall of each set of arc grooves (62); the end of each limiting frame (63) away from the arc groove (62) passes through the corresponding slide groove (51), and the limiting frame (63) is slidably connected to the slide groove (51).

5. The pre-mixed mortar rate intelligent dynamic monitoring device according to claim 4, characterized in that: The limiting frame (63) is integrally formed from a T-shaped column (631) and a limiting rod (632); one end of the T-shaped column (631) is slidably engaged with the arc groove (62), and the other end is slidably engaged with the sliding groove (51); the limiting rod (632) has an overall Y-shaped structure, and the limiting rod (632) is fixedly connected to the end of the T-shaped column (631) away from the arc groove (62). 6.The pre-mixed mortar rate intelligent dynamic monitoring device according to claim 3, characterized in that: An air pipe (41) is fixedly installed at the bottom output end of the air pump (4); the end of the air pipe (41) away from the air pump (4) passes through the top wall of the tank (1) and is fixedly and sealed to the tank (1), and the air pipe (41) passes through the second slide groove (52) and slides with the second slide groove (52); a connecting ring (42) is fixedly installed at the end of the air pipe (41) that extends into the installation chamber (5), the connecting ring (42) is located in the hollow cavity of the rotating chamber (6), and the connecting ring (42) is fixedly connected to the inner wall of the rotating chamber (6). 7.The pre-mixed mortar rate intelligent dynamic monitoring device according to claim 6, characterized in that: Multiple sets of spaced nozzles (43) are fixedly installed on the inner wall of the connecting ring (42); the air jet opening of the nozzle (43) is a flat elliptical structure, and the air jet direction of the nozzle (43) is towards the central axis of the rotating chamber (6). 8.The pre-mixed mortar rate intelligent dynamic monitoring device according to claim 1, characterized in that: The detection end of the weighted level gauge body (2) extends into the interior of the tank (1), and a steel wire rope (21) is fixedly connected to the detection end of the weighted level gauge body (2); the steel wire rope (21) passes through the installation chamber (5) along the central axis of the installation chamber (5), and a weight (22) is fixedly installed at the end of the steel wire rope (21) away from the weighted level gauge body (2). 9.The pre-mixed mortar rate intelligent dynamic monitoring device according to claim 1, characterized in that: The output shaft of the motor (3) extends radially into the tank (1) and is rotatably sealed to the wall of the tank (1); a gear (31) is fixedly sleeved at the end of the output shaft of the motor (3), and the gear (31) extends into the installation chamber (5) through the sliding groove (53), and the gear (31) meshes with the tooth groove (61) of the rotating chamber (6) for transmission. 10.The pre-mixed mortar rate intelligent dynamic monitoring device according to claim 6, characterized in that: The section of the air pipe (41) located inside the tank (1) is made of a soft elastic material, and the length of the soft section of the air pipe (41) is adapted to the maximum rotation stroke of the rotating chamber (6).
